Recognizing the Fundamentals of Spray Foam Insulation



Even though it may seem complex in the beginning, recognizing the basics of spray foam insulation is rather uncomplicated. Basically, spray foam is a chemical item that expands into a foam-like substance when it comes right into call with air. This increasing foam then completes gaps, fractures, and gaps, creating an airtight seal that properly obstructs warmth transfer and protects against air leakage. There are 2 types of spray foam insulation: open-cell and closed-cell. Open-cell foam is much less dense and less costly, yet it supplies a lower R-value (insulation value) Closed-cell foam, on the various other hand, is denser and supplies a higher R-value, making it much more efficient at protecting but likewise extra pricey.

Comparing Spray Foam Insulation With Various Other Insulating Products



Though spray foam insulation is admired for its energy effectiveness, it's important to compare it with other shielding products to review its efficiency thoroughly. Conventional insulation types, such as fiberglass and cellulose, might be cheaper initially yet frequently need even more frequent substitute and upkeep. On the other hand, spray foam insulation has a higher in advance price, yet supplies remarkable durability and longevity. Furthermore, spray foam's R-value - a step of thermal resistance - is dramatically more than that of its equivalents, suggesting it provides better insulation. Nonetheless, installment needs specialist proficiency to ensure appropriate precaution. Unlike fiberglass and cellulose, spray foam expands, filling fractures and holes, consequently lowering drafts and improving general energy performance.

Lowering Allergens With Foam



Despite the common perception, spray foam insulation is not nearly power efficiency; it also plays a pivotal duty in reducing irritants within the home. By securing off voids and cracks in wall surfaces, floorings, and ceilings, it avoids outdoors irritants like plant pollen and dirt from penetrating the interior environment. This produces an obstacle in between the inhabitants and possible irritants, decreasing the risk of allergy-triggered responses or conditions such as bronchial asthma. Furthermore, spray foam insulation doesn't degrade or launch fragments into the air in time, unlike conventional insulation materials. It adds to preserving a cleaner, healthier indoor air quality. Ultimately, this function of spray foam insulation provides a double benefit: energy efficiency and a much healthier living area.


Preventing Mold And Mildew Development



In addition to creating a barrier against allergens, spray foam insulation also functions as a formidable defense against mold and mildew development. Mold prospers in humid atmospheres, where wetness can permeate traditional insulation materials. Spray foam insulation seals off all feasible entrance points for moisture, properly stopping the wet problems that encourage mold and mildew expansion. Its one-of-a-kind structure and application technique allow it to accomplish a closed seal, unlike typical insulation forms. This prevents condensation, a main contributor to mold growth. By preserving a completely dry atmosphere within wall surfaces, spray foam insulation considerably lowers the threat of mold and mildew, adding to much healthier indoor air quality. Undoubtedly, this makes it an exceptional option for home owners aiming to maintain mold-free, energy-efficient homes.

Selecting the Right Type



Ever considered what factors to maintain in mind when choosing the right kind of spray foam insulation for your home? Open-cell foam is a softer, less thick material, ideal for interior walls due to its sound-dampening top qualities. Closed-cell foam, denser and extra rigid, provides greater insulating value and wetness resistance, making it appropriate for exterior walls.


Setup Refine Insights



After making an educated decision on the sort of spray foam insulation ideal for your home, understanding the installation procedure ends up being the next substantial step. The procedure generally entails 3 phases: preparation, application, and healing. Preparation entails cleaning the location, removing old insulation, and setting up the spray foam tools - Moisture-resistant attic insulation. The spray foam is then put on the location, broadening to load all voids and fractures. Lastly, the foam needs time to heal, solidifying into a sturdy insulator. Safety actions should be taken, consisting of using protective clothing and making sure proper air flow. It's recommended that property owners hire professionals, as inaccurate installation can influence the foam's performance and could possibly result in architectural damage.
